What's the best time to vacation in Corfu?
Planning for the weather is an important factor for making your trip to Corfu a success, especially when you’re splurging. The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 76°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 53°F. The rainiest months in Corfu are November, December, October, and January, with each month seeing an average of 8 inches of rainfall.
